What Ashton Kutcher misses about Iowa

I came across this TIME article that gathered 10 questions for Cedar Rapids native Ashton Kutcher.

Below, he shares what he misses most about Iowa.

What do you miss about growing up and living in the Midwest? —Julie Jones, Iowa City, Iowa

Kutcher: The biggest thing I miss in Iowa is my mom. She still lives there, and I don’t get to see her as often as I’d like. I miss the certain smell in Iowa when it’s about to rain. I miss how quiet it is. I miss having neighbors that I know and that I like. The thing I probably miss most of all is that people in Iowa have a different, genuine quality and a self-sufficient humility, a desire to do things for themselves and not complain. I miss being around people that don’t complain. I’m in the drama business, and there are a lot of dramatic people that seem to be not very happy with where they are.
